Output 88a36eac6b8786d668eb2a3d44209a08b697d68d2f91f02e1e103d06449dde0e:4

value
108879546
script pubkey
OP_HASH160 OP_PUSHBYTES_20 803343bdc5107cdb447019ea517e6f284e789e5f OP_EQUAL
address
MKb28usMGN1rYWmDJoeDB8D29JPWqjsxy2
transaction
88a36eac6b8786d668eb2a3d44209a08b697d68d2f91f02e1e103d06449dde0e
spent
true